Nettet24. des. 2024 · Apparatus dew point is the effective coil surface temperature when there is dehumidification. This is the temperature to which all the supply air would be cooled if 100% of the supply air contacted the coil. Supply Air Temperature is the condition of air just at outlet of terminal unit / any air outlet device in the system. Return Air Temperature is the condition of recirculating air just at inlet of terminal unit / inlet of any return air device in the system.
